J.Lo has no diva habits, says Back-Up Plan maker

By Ramchander

London, (ANI): Alan Poul, the director of forthcoming film The Back-Up Plan, starring Jennifer Lopez, has said that the actress does not have a demanding nature, unlike what the media suggests. The helmer admitted that he had talked to fellow directors to learn more about "diva" habits linked to her before starting work.

"I was initially intimidated. I did my homework and asked other directors who had worked with her," the Daily Express quoted him as saying. Poul soon realized that Lopez had no such issues. He added. "They said she was there as an actress and was a hard worker. And she was. There were definitely days when I was testier than she was. And this on a film where she worked 51 out of 53 days - she's in nearly every scene."

Also, earlier this year, Lopez had dismissed rumours that she maintained a diva status and was difficult to work with. She had said: "You have to keep a sense of humour. There's something people want about that diva idea. I don't understand it and it bothers me because it's not the type of person I am but what can I do?"
